I have just performed a new install of LabKey 16.3 on Windows Server 2012 R2. Everything looks good except that the home page is editable when i'm not signed in. The home folder permissions are set for "all site users" and "guests" as reader and nothing else. See attachments. I have another install where the home page is not editable and appears to have the same permissions set. That install is version 15.30.

Is this a bug or is there a way to fix it?

Hi Rick,

Yes, this is a bug... that placeholder "Welcome" wiki page (created at install time) thinks it was created by "guest", so guests are able to edit (the author of a wiki page can always edit it). This is the case only for that specific wiki page (plus the default wiki page in the /home/support folder); the fix is to delete the two placeholder wiki pages. New pages won't exhibit this behavior.

This came about because of a recent change in our installation process; we'll fix our "owner" permissions to exclude guest. Thanks for reporting the problem!
